14000 miles and my drivers door is squeaking. I sprayed the hinge with WD 40, and it still squeaks. I used a mirror to see if I could spray further in the hinge. Sprayed more WD 40, with no luck.

I guess I will be visiting Ford shortly.

put down the WD40 and slowly back away. it's a thin film lube that will quickly go away.
do get a spray can of lithium lube, it's made for this job

I had the exact same problem. I got the some WD40 White Lithium Grease spray from home depot. Take the nozzel and stick it inside where the door check sits on the door side. And spray, work the door back and fourth. Then let it sit for some time and the noise will be gone

Use silicone lubricant instead of WD on the hinges and try some white lithium grease on the door detent.

I have a brand new 2025 Ford Maverick Lariat AWD Hybrid and the driver door started squeaking when opening and closing the door in under 1,000 miles. Driving me nuts. I never had this issue with my '22 Maverick after 4 years and 100k miles.

I stopped by local auto parts store and picked up the White Lithium Grease spray, as you recommended. Sprayed really well. Didn't help at first. I just kept working the door back and forth and after about 10 door swings it started sounding better and better. By 20 doors swings, the sounds are gone. Took quite a bit to get the product all worked around.

You will have to take off the door panel. Read online how to do this. Next take out the speaker. You have to look inside the door and you will see 3 springs. Spray lot of lubricant on the springs. . Your squeak will go away. Mine came back in 2 years and I did it again. Squeak is gone.
